    ANALISIS SPASIAL PERSEBARAN MAHASISWA PROGRAM STUDI PPKN UNIVERSITAS PGRI SUMATERA BARAT BERDASARKAN ASAL DAERAH TAHUN 2020–2023

    No full text
    One measure of a university's success is its ability to reach prospective students from diverse regions. Student distribution by region is a key indicator of a program's attractiveness and the effectiveness of promotion and recruitment. This article discusses the spatial analysis of the distribution of students in the Pancasila and Citizenship Education (PPKn) Study Program at the PGRI University of West Sumatra from 2020 to 2023. This study aims to identify student distribution patterns based on their region of origin and the factors that influence these choices. The method used in this study is a quantitative descriptive analysis with a GIS (Geographic Information System) approach to map the distribution of students. The results show that there is a tendency for student concentration from West Sumatra Province, dominated by the West Pasaman and Sijinjung areas. Meanwhile, from other provinces, the most consistent students come from Jambi Province, dominated by the Muaro Bungo and Teb areas. While Riau and Bengkulu provinces contribute little but participate every year, this has occurred a shift in distribution patterns over time. These findings are expected to provide insights for the development of student recruitment strategies and the development of study programs in the future

    PENGEMBANGAN BAHAN AJAR DAUR HIDUP HEWAN BERBASIS VIRTUAL REALITY UNTUK PESERTA DIDIK DISABILITAS RUNGU (RESEARCH AND DEVELOPMENT)

    No full text
    The problem of this research is that the teaching materials used so far have not been optimal, resulting in a low understanding of the concept of recognizing animal life cycles in deaf students of class XI SMALB which affects the effectiveness of natural science learning. This study aims to determine the process of developing teaching materials designed to improve understanding of animal life cycles in deaf students. The type of research used in this study is R&D and uses the ADDIE method starting from analysis, design, development and only up to the implementation stage for the development of virtual reality-based animal life cycle teaching materials. Data collection techniques are simple qualitative and quantitative analysis techniques. The subjects used in this study include 3 validators, namely media experts, deaf children experts, material experts, educators, and deaf students of class IX SMALB totaling 3 people. The results of the study show that the validity assessment of the teaching materials by expert validators as a whole has achieved a scoring that meets the criteria of very valid with the statement that it does not need to be revised

    PENGARUH MEDIA PEMBELAJARAN BERBASIS TEKNOLOGI ANIMAKER TERHADAP HASIL BELAJAR IPAS SISWA KELAS V DI SD NEGERI 41 KARANG TANGAH

    No full text
    This study aims to determine the "influence of animaker technology-based learning media on the science learning outcomes of fifth-grade students at SD Negeri 41 Karang Tangah" in the 2025/2026 academic year. In this study, there were low student learning outcomes, especially in science learning, in the initial observations carried out, it was seen that teacher activities during teaching and learning activities did not pay attention to the use of technology-based learning media which caused some students to be less enthusiastic in participating in learning activities. Science learning that took place was still with a conventional learning system thick with a learning atmosphere that was considered less appropriate to the dynamics of the increasingly rapid development of science and technology. This population consisted of 14 students, this type of research used a quantitative approach with an experimental method with a Quasi-experimental type. Data were collected through pretest and posttest sheets. Based on the analysis of student data, the average value obtained with the pretest was 44, while the average posttest value was 74. This was shown through the results of the hypothesis test analysis carried out with the t-test with the criteria of t count > t table, namely (5.558 > 1.688). Thus, researchers suggest that teachers can use learning media in the teaching and learning process

    ANALISIS PENGUASAAN TECHNOLOGICAL PEDAGOGICAL CONTENT KNOWLEDGE (TPACK) OLEH GURU SMK PUSAT KEUNGGULAN KOTA MALANG

    No full text
    The Center of Excellence Vocational High School (SMK PK) program is designed to produce graduates with superior competence in their respective fields of expertise. This condition requires teachers to continuously improve the quality of the learning process they deliver. One important framework that can be utilized is TPACK, which refers to the integration of content knowledge (CK), pedagogical knowledge (PK), and technological knowledge (TK) in teaching and learning. This study aims to reveal the ability of SMK PK teachers to integrate these three aspects in order to support the development of competitive graduates. The research employed a qualitative method with a descriptive approach. Data were obtained from five productive subject teachers across different study programs in one SMK PK located in Malang City. The focus of the study was on teachers’ mastery of PCK, TCK, TPK, and TPACK domains in implementing learning activities. Data collection techniques included interviews, observations, and documentation. The findings indicate that in selecting instructional technology, teachers consider students’ characteristics and conditions while aligning them with predetermined learning outcomes. Teachers also tend to choose technological tools and representations that are more familiar and user-friendly to minimize potential difficulties

    MENUMBUHKAN MINAT GENERASI MUDA TERHADAP BAHASA DAN SASTRA LAMPUNG MELALUI INOVASI PEMBELAJARAN BERBASIS BUDAYA LOKAL

    No full text
    The Lampung language and literature are an important part of the cultural identity of the Lampung people, serving as a means of communication, expression, and transmission of noble values. This study aims to identify innovative strategies based on local culture that can foster interest in the Lampung language and literature among the younger generation. The research method used is descriptive qualitative with subjects consisting of teachers, students, and university students, and data collection through interviews, observation, and documentation, which is then analyzed using the Miles and Huberman model. The results of the study show that the main strategies include: (1) integration of cultural values through folk tales and traditional arts activities, (2) contextual learning that links language to everyday situations and traditional activities, and (3) the use of digital technology and social media as modern and interactive learning media. This innovative learning model is expected to improve literacy, creativity, and students' love for Lampung's cultural heritage, so that the preservation of regional languages and literature can be realized sustainably. This study provides theoretical contributions to the development of local culture-based learning and practical benefits for educators in designing creative, relevant, and interesting learning media for the younger generation

    PERAN AFIKSASI DALAM PENGAYAAN KOSAKATA CERITA ANAK BERBAHASA LAMPUNG

    No full text
    This study aims to examine the role of affixation in enriching the vocabulary of the Lampung language through an analysis of the children's literary work Anak Liman Sai Murah Hati by Nia Kartika Sari (2024). This study was motivated by the decline in the use of the Lampung language among the younger generation, which necessitates efforts to preserve regional languages through attractive and educational media such as children's stories. This study seeks to understand how the process of affixation contributes to the formation of new words and grammatical meanings that enrich the Lampung lexicon. The study uses a qualitative descriptive approach with text analysis methods. Data were obtained from bilingual children's story texts and explained through the stages of identification, classification, and interpretation of affixation forms, including prefixes, suffixes, and confixes. Data validity was maintained through triangulation analysis of theory and peer discussion to ensure accurate and contextual results. The results of the study show that the process of affixation in the Lampung language includes the use of prefixes (bu-, be-, te-, di-, je-), suffixes (-ni, -ku, -lah, -an), and confixes (ke-…-an, nge-…-ki, ku-…-ki). Each affix has a grammatical function while also strengthening the expressive and aesthetic value of literary texts. Affixation plays an important role in creating word form variations and enriching vocabulary relevant to the cultural context and the world of children

    PENGARUH KEPEMIMPINAN TRANSFORMASIONAL KEPALA SEKOLAH TERHADAP KINERJA GURU DI SEKOLAH DASAR

    No full text
    The success of educationis greatly influenced by the quality of the learning process that takes place inschools, which is largely determined by the quality and performance of teachers. Teachersare the main actors in creating meaningful learning experiences forstudents. This studyaims to explore the influence of transformational leadershipexercised by school principals on teacher performance in primary schools through aliterature review. By collecting and analysingthe results of national and international studies over the last 10 (ten) years, this article presents a series of empirical evidence, conceptual frameworks,mediator/moderator factors, and practical implications for primary school management. The results of the study show that transformational leadership has a positive and significant effect on teacher performance — both directlyand indirectly through variables such as teacher motivation, school culture, self-efficacy,and work climate. The article concludes with recommendations for head teachers andeducation policymakers to improve teacher performance through atransformational leadership style, as well as notes on the limitations of the study and directions forfurther research
